Amy Childs: It’s a shame Mark Wright didn’t return for TOWIE anniversary show

Amy Childs thinks it’s "a shame" Mark Wright didn’t return for TOWIE’s 10-year anniversary.

The 30-year-old star returned to the ITVBe reality show last night (06.09.20) for ‘TOWIE Turns 10: All Back to Essex’, a look back at 10 years of the programme, but she was left "shocked" that Mark opted against appearing on the celebration show.

Speaking to The Sun newspaper’s Bizarre TV column, Amy said: "’TOWIE’ is a part of our lives. It is how we got famous. ‘TOWIE’ basically made us all, so I think it’s only fair we come back to support the show’s 10-year anniversary. Without ‘TOWIE’, Mark and the others wouldn’t be where they are now.

"Mark is a friend of mine but I think we have to remember where we have come from. The show has achieved so much. It has given us all amazing opportunities and lives.

"It is a shame Mark has chosen not to celebrate and be a part of that. It is the least we can do. Everyone loved Mark. He was known as the King of Essex. He’ll always be a huge part of the show and I’m shocked he’s chosen not to be there."

‘TOWIE Turns 10: All Back To Essex’ featured some secrets from behind the scenes and shared the truth behind the programme’s biggest scandals, and Amy thinks it is "sad" that some of the show’s former stars didn’t return for the milestone.

She added: "For those that haven’t gone back, I think it’s sad. Our lives are different now, yes, but we owe all that to Towie and the least we can do is celebrate that."

As well as Amy, Essex icons such as Joey Essex, Jess Wright, Lydia Bright, and Danielle Armstrong returned for the special episode, as did many others.
